Solaris publishes Libby McGugan’s debut thriller The Eidolon

Flying doctor and war veteran Libby McGugan's first novel, The Eidolon, calls into question the nature of reality in a contemporary sf adventure featuring dark matter, CERN, and the barrier between the dead and the living... Read more [...]

Fan Elliot Kay Shorter Dies

Elliot Kay Shorter (1939-2013) was the 1970 TAFF representative to Europe, and owned rare sf bookstore Merlin's Closet in Providence, Rhode Island... Read more [...]
